Dynamic Data Exchange


DropFire IGNITE integrates data from disparate sources. It addresses many of the scalability and extensibility shortcomings of traditional ETL (extraction, transformation and loading) approaches, while also reducing up-front labor. Traditional ETL requires the creation of a centralized data exchange standard. Mappings are then created to transfer data between this centralized standard and the internal data representation of the source and target systems.

With DropFire IGNITE, mappings are not required. A context is described for each data source or target, and DropFire IGNITE mediates between these contexts, effectively creating direct mappings automatically. This context does not require knowledge of a central exchange format. It simply describes the data format of that application along with semantic concept tags and a description of security restrictions around the data. If an application context changes, DropFire IGNITE mediates the new context without interruption.
